Japan Air Lines Flight 472 had two accidents in the 1970s. The first occurred on September 24, 1972, at Juhu Aerodrome in Mumbai, India. On that day, the crew commanding a Douglas DC-8-53, registration JA8013, landed at the wrong airport, leading to the writing off of the aircraft.
